Mazagon Dock Shipbuilders has issued an official clarification regarding recent media reports about India and Germany being in talks for an $8 billion submarine deal. The company sought to address market speculation and provide clarity on its involvement in ongoing submarine projects.

Company's Official Position

The shipbuilding company confirmed that negotiations for Project P75(I) are currently ongoing. However, Mazagon Dock Shipbuilders explicitly stated that it is not aware of any other material developments as referred to in the news report about the India-Germany submarine deal discussions.

Mazagon Dock Shipbuilders has officially confirmed that it is currently engaged in ongoing discussions with Germany regarding a substantial submarine contract valued at $8 billion. This development represents a potentially significant opportunity for the Indian defense shipbuilder to expand its international presence.

Current Status of German Submarine Talks

The company has acknowledged that negotiations with German authorities are actively progressing, though specific details about the timeline or technical specifications have not been disclosed. The $8 billion contract value indicates the substantial scale of this potential defense partnership.
